Kumar Garg, President at Renaissance Philanthropy, shares his insights on the evolving intersection of philanthropy and education technology. The discussion dives into OpenAI's massive valuation and Google’s innovative AI tools. You'll discover how AI could revolutionize dyslexia intervention and enhance personalized learning experiences. Garg also highlights PhysicsWallah’s rapid expansion in the UAE, emphasizing the growing accessibility of education in India. Plus, the conversation touches on the philanthropic landscape and its role in shaping future advancements in education.
